Losing Belly Fat With a belly fat workout for women

While women are more prone to belly fat after having a baby or during menopause, excessive consumption and a sedentary lifestyle can quickly give them apple-shaped bodies. Belly fat is deposited when the amount of calories that you get from the food that you eat is not balanced with the amount of calories burned by your physical activities. Today women take in a lot of calories in the form of snacks, grains, and sugars, these are then broken down into simple carbohydrates that lack nutritional value and end up getting deposited as belly fat or visceral fat. So how do you lose these belly fat? Here is some effective belly fat workout for women

Jogging exercises on the treadmill or just in nature is a great way to burn belly fat. It consists of a warming up, then followed by a walking, jogging or running followed by cooling down. The key is to increase the heart rate, so you burn a lot of calories for a short period, followed by a rest period.

For example, if your workout is 25 minutes long, then break up the workout into 2-3 minute periods. The first 2 minutes could be a very light warm-up, followed by 3 minutes of the high-intensity period, then again followed by a 2-minute rest. The goal is to bring your heart rate to around 80-90% of your maximum heart rate and 50-60% during the recovery periods.

If you're not in great shape then obviously the high-intensity period should be shorter. For example, you could do 1 minute of high intensity followed by 2-3 minutes of recovery. So find the right intervals that work for you, they may be shorter or longer, but it does not matter, as long as you give 100% of yourself. Also, analyze your every workout, find out how many calories you burned, what was your max pulse, your minimum pulse, how long was the exercise, how did you feel and so on. The more feedback you get, the more right changes you can make if you have to. Once you've begun to shed the belly fat, abdominal workouts will help to tone the stomach muscles that have been hiding behind your belly fat. Crunches, sit-ups, and leg lifts will all help to tone and strengthen your stomach. They will help you get a flat stomach that you have been looking for.
